How we handle it
We diagnose the actual failure before recommending anything. Often it is a thermocouple, a heating element, a thermostat, or a failed gas control valve, all of which are far cheaper than a new heater. If the tank itself is rusted through we will say so, but we do not use a bad element as an excuse to sell you a replacement.
Signs you need water heater repair
- No hot water at all
- Hot water that runs out unusually fast
- Water that is too hot or fluctuates
- Popping or rumbling noises from the tank
- A pilot light that will not stay lit

What changes the price on water heater repair
Every house is different, and anybody who quotes water heater repair over the phone without seeing it is telling you something about how they do business. Here is what genuinely moves the number:
- How accessible the work area is. A crawlspace or a slab is a very different job than an open utility closet.
- The condition of the surrounding system. Sound existing pipe makes a repair simple, corroded pipe means we are working carefully around fragile material.
- Materials and any equipment the job requires.
- Whether a permit and inspection apply, which they do more often than people expect.
- How much of the problem turns out to be behind what we can see from the start.

Questions about water heater repair
Is it worth repairing or should I replace it?
Under about eight years old with a sound tank, repair almost always wins. Past twelve years with a leaking tank, replacement is the honest answer. We will tell you which side of that line you are on.
Why does my pilot keep going out?
Usually a failing thermocouple, sometimes a dirty pilot assembly or a venting problem. It is an inexpensive repair in most cases.
What is the rumbling noise?
Sediment built up on the bottom of the tank. Flushing helps if it is caught early. Heavy long term buildup shortens tank life.
Can you repair a tankless unit?
Yes. Tankless units mostly need descaling, flow sensor work, or ignition components, all of which we handle.
